With Member Appreciation the theme of the night, the program will start with a State of the PMI Montgomery County MD Chapter Briefing to further empower you as the members that keep our chapter going—keeping you informed on the inner workings both locally and within the larger PMI Global Enterprise. You’ll gain insider insights into upcoming initiatives, strategic priorities, and how your contributions shape our collective impact. Plus, it’s a chance to connect with fellow changemakers, celebrate our shared successes, and reignite your passion for project leadership.
We will then pivot to a kick-off of the Holiday Season. Long-time member, Technology Leader and USMC Veteran Dr. Jeffrey Jones has recently pivoted from his life of an IT Project Manager to being a proxy for our North Pole Super Star, Santa Claus during the 2-month lead-up to the big day on December 25th. Learn the origin of this professional journey and walk away with an appreciation into how this seasonal project is managed.
Discover how agile planning, stakeholder coordination, and gig-based execution come together to deliver joy at scale. This festive case study offers a playful yet practical lens into short-cycle project management and the power of purpose-driven work.
Learning Objectives:
Participants will have the opportunity to:
- Gain a deeper understanding of the PMI Montgomery County MD Chapter’s strategic direction and how member engagement drives local and global impact.
- Explore the principles of agile planning and stakeholder coordination through a festive case study on seasonal gig project management.
- Recognize the value of purpose-driven work and short-cycle execution in delivering high-impact results during time-sensitive initiatives.
Dr. Jeffrey Jones is a seasoned technology leader, retired federal executive, and longtime PMI Montgomery County MD Chapter member whose career spans decades of public service and project leadership. With a distinguished tenure at the U.S. Department of the Treasury, Dr. Jones has led complex IT initiatives and strategic transformations across government systems, earning recognition for his expertise in data management, systems integration, and organizational change. He holds multiple certifications including Project Management Professional (PMP) and Certified Data Professional, and has long championed the intersection of technology, governance, and human-centered design.
In retirement, Dr. Jones has embraced a joyful seasonal pivot—serving as a proxy for Santa Claus during the holiday season. This whimsical yet operationally demanding role draws on his deep project management skills to coordinate logistics, stakeholder engagement, and customer experience at scale. His story offers a playful lens into gig-based project work, agile execution, and the enduring power of purpose-driven leadership. Whether briefing senior officials or delighting children, Dr. Jones brings warmth, rigor, and a commitment to service that continues to inspire.
